3. Step-by-step operation guide (taking the citric acid method as an example)
1.Prepare materials: Food grade citric acid powder (1:10 mixed with water), spray bottle, old toothbrush
2.spray coverage: Spray the solution on the rust stains and let it sit for 3 minutes
3.physical cleaning: Use a toothbrush to gently brush in the direction of the grain.
4.Rinse with water: Finally, wipe dry with a fish-scale cloth to prevent water stains
4. Three tips to prevent toothpaste rust
1.Wipe in time: Immediately after brushing your teeth, wipe away any toothpaste spilled with a dry cloth.
2.Select recipe: Give priority to fluoride-free children’s toothpaste
3.Regular maintenance: Wipe rust-prone areas with citric acid solution every week
5. Things to note
• Avoid using steel wool to scratch ceramic surfaces
• No acidic cleaners are allowed on marble countertops
• Dry metal parts completely when handling them
